PostgreSQL 8.2.3 中文教程与参考手册

需积分: 45 1 下载量 99 浏览量 更新于2024-07-19 收藏 6.89MB PDF 举报
"这是一份关于PostgreSQL 8.2.3版本的中文文档,包含了对这个开源对象关系型数据库管理系统的详细介绍,包括其历史、SQL语言、服务器管理、客户端接口、服务器端编程以及参考手册等多个方面。文档由 PostgreSQL 全球开发组编写并授权,同时由何伟平进行了中文翻译并遵循自由文档许可证发布。" PostgreSQL是一个强大的开源数据库管理系统,起源于加州大学伯克利分校计算机系开发的POSTGRES 4.2版本。它是一个对象关系型数据库,支持多种先进的数据库管理功能,这些功能在其他商业数据库中可能较晚出现。PostgreSQL 8.2.3是该系统的一个特定版本,这份中文文档旨在帮助用户理解和使用这一版本。 教程部分介绍了如何从零开始学习PostgreSQL,包括SQL语言基础和高级特性。SQL语言章节涵盖了语法、数据定义、操作、查询、数据类型、函数和操作符、类型转换、索引、并发控制以及性能优化等方面,这些都是数据库管理和开发的基础。 服务器管理章节则详细讲解了PostgreSQL的安装、操作系统环境、服务器配置、角色与权限管理、数据库管理、用户认证、区域设置、维护任务、备份恢复、高可用性、监控等实际操作中的关键环节。 客户端接口部分涉及C库libpq、大对象处理、C语言中嵌入SQL的ECPG,以及信息模式,这些内容对于开发与数据库交互的应用程序至关重要。 服务器端编程部分包括扩展SQL、触发器、规则系统、多种过程语言(如PL/pgSQL、PL/Tcl、PL/Perl、PL/Python)和服务器编程接口,这些使得用户能够自定义数据库行为和实现复杂的业务逻辑。 参考手册部分包含了SQL命令、客户端应用程序和服务器应用程序的详细指南,以及PostgreSQL的内部结构、系统表、前端/后端协议、编码约定和本地语言支持,这些深入的文档对于开发者和管理员进行故障排查和性能调优极具价值。 这份文档是学习和使用PostgreSQL 8.2.3的重要参考资料,无论你是初学者还是经验丰富的数据库管理员,都能从中获取所需的信息。